Evaluation of Insecticide Mixtures for Controlling Helicoverpa armigera on Chickpea

In a field experiment in 1995-96 in Andhra Pradesh with chickpeas, the control of Helicoverpa armigera with Spark (deltamethrin 1% + triazophos 35%), Polytrin-C (cypermethrin 4% + profenofos 40%), cypermethrin, Delfin WG (bioinsecticide made with Bacillus thuringiensis) or cypermethrin + Delfin WG was evaluated. The most effective treatments were Spark and Polytrin-C. Cypermethrin, with and without the bioinsecticide, was ineffective.
